Measurement of Quantitation Limits for Vitamin B12 and Caffeine in Aqueous Solution Using UV-1800 UV-VIS Spectrophotometer

From Shimadzu Scientific Instruments, Inc.
 

 

UV-VIS spectrophotometers are widely used for quantitation (measurement of concentration) of a substance in solution. In this type of measurement, it is important to determine the quantitation limit of the substance beforehand as a rough indication of the range within which the concentration can be measured. Although the quantitation limit varies depending on the sample, here we report on the measurement of vitamin B12 and caffeine in aqueous solutions using the Shimadzu UV-1800 UV-VIS spectrophotometer to determine their respective quantitation limits.
